HELINA’s President, Steven Wanyee speaking last week at the 77th World Health Assembly (WHA). The event focused on enhancing #HealthDataGovernance by leveraging leadership from various countries and building consensus on necessary actions. Key Points: 1. Objective: The event aimed to promote robust health data governance by presenting a draft Model Law on Health Data Governance. This model law was informed by consultations with over 950 stakeholders globally and integrates national, regional, and international best practices. 2. Speakers: The panel featured experts and leaders from various countries, and they discussed strategies and best practices to improve health data governance. 3. Focus Areas: Emphasis was on country leadership and the role of consensus-building in driving forward the agenda of health data governance. #WHA77 #WSIS20 #HELINA #PolicyMakers

HELINA, the Pan African Health Informatics Association and Africa’s regional representation of the International Medical Informatics Association (IMIA), is committed to strengthening health and biomedical informatics across African nations. We focus on leadership and governance, digital interventions, services and applications for health, legislation, regulation and policy for digital health, professionalizing health informatics and developing healthcare workforce for the digital health era, and how to make digital health sustainable.
